Company Overview
BDβs Hunt Valley Campus is a high-performance life sciences manufacturing and R&D facility requiring precision environmental control across labs, clean rooms, and production spaces. With complex HVAC infrastructureβhundreds of VAV systems, multiple air handling units, and a large compressed air systemβthe facilities team faced mounting pressure to optimize energy performance while maintaining the exacting reliability standards demanded by pharmaceutical and diagnostics manufacturing operations.

BD’s high-tech R&D manufacturing facility at Hunt Valley demands complex, always-on HVAC and utility systems serving plant operations and clean room environments. Managing thousands of data points across aging air handlers, VAV systems, and compressed air infrastructureβwhile driving sustainability goalsβleft the facilities team reactive rather than proactive, with limited visibility into the root causes of energy waste and equipment degradation.

With FCX VOICE deployed across the 250 Schilling building, over 35 million FDD checks identified 1,500+ findings, surfacing more than 400,000 kWh in energy waste. The team resolved issues including leaking reheat valves, VAV controller faults, and compressed air system leaksβachieving 321,312 kWh in verified annualized energy savings and qualifying for $15,000 in BGE Smart Building Program incentives, with additional incentives under discussion.
FacilityConneX’s patented chilled water optimization algorithm alone delivered 132,161 kWh in annualized realized savingsβwith a second optimization phase underway. The platform enables clean room maintenance pre-planning, reliability-focused prioritization across 1,587 mapped data points and 1,615 deployed analytics, and continuous monitoring that helps BD meet its sustainability and energy efficiency targets while ensuring critical systems perform at the highest levels.
